Nouvelle signature du label Real World, Blind Boys Of Alabama ne représente pas spécialement ce quon appelle communément un groupe en développement, puisquil existe depuis 1939 ! Voilà qui calmera les vieux grincheux Rolling Stones (qui font partie des artistes repris, avec Tom Waits et Ben Harper), via une magnifique leçon de savoir-faire, accompagnée pour loccasion par quelques pointures, donc Charlie Musselwhite, John Hammond, David Lindley ou Danny Thompson, ce qui rajoute du panache à un disque déjà fort attachant. Clarence Fountain, fondateur des Boys, dit quil a réellement essayé de recréer lesprit qui était le leur lors de leur création, voici plus de 60 ans, au Talladega Institute pour personnes aveugles. Pari réussi ! - 12 titres, 47m14s - -- Compact Amazon.ca Long known as the Five Blind Boys of Alabama, this venerable gospel institution has seen its ranks fluctuate in recent years. Rarely, however, have the soul-stirring harmonies of the group, recording here as a quartet, benefited from such stellar support. Producer John Chelew (best known for John Hiatt's breakthrough Bring the Family) has enlisted guitarists David Lindley and John Hammond, bassist Danny Thompson, drummer Michael Jerome, and harmonica ace Charlie Musselwhite for a set that celebrates the bluesy underpinnings of gospel. The selection of material mixes the traditional spirituals the group has been performing for more than a half century ("Nobody's Fault but Mine," "Motherless Child") with soulful readings from the more contemporary songbooks of Tom Waits, the Rolling Stones, and Ben Harper. Harper's "Give a Man a Home" receives a majestic vocal from Clarence Fountain, while the album's most audacious cut pairs the lyrics to "Amazing Grace" with the melody from "House of the Rising Sun." --Don McLeese
